Manager Eli Cohen To Keep Faith With Osa Guobadia
Though Osa Ice-cream Guobadia failed to live up to expectations in Beitar Jerusalem’s 1- 0 loss to Hapoel Haifa last weekend, there are strong suggestions that the midfielder will remain in the starting eleven in the showdown with Hapoel Raanana on Sunday.<br /><br />Based on the last training session of Beitar, manager Eli Cohen will hopefully keep faith with the 26 - year - old Nigerian.<br /><br />“You would think Ice Cream is the problem of Beitar. Betar did not lose to Hapoel Haifa because of Ice Cream. <br /><br />“He should play on Sunday,” a Beitar official was quoted as saying by one.co.il.<br /><br />Osa Guobadia, who penned a one - year contract with the Lions in the first week of August, has suited up three times in the Israeli topflight.<br /><span class=\"\\"notranslate\\"\"><br />In the past, he has represented teams in Austria (SV Pasching, FC Wels, SC Schwanenstadt and ASV St. Marienkirchen) , Macedonia (Makedonija G.P.and FK Vardar).<br />Photo Credit : diariosdefutbol.com</span><br /><br /> <br /><br /><br /><br /><br />
